A café in Ottakring (the 16th district): Cafe Scotch. Google places it at the inexpensive end of its price scale. The address is Speckbachergasse 53, 1160 Wien. Its Google score is 4.7 out of 5, gathered from 108 reviews — a modest number of reviews.

Across the whole city, that score puts it in the top 25% of the cafés we list. It opens every day of the week and runs until the early hours at weekends. Across the week it opens as early as 06:00 and closes as late as 02:00.

What are the opening hours at Cafe Scotch?

The hours published on Google are: Monday: 06:00–02:00; Tuesday: 06:00–02:00; Wednesday: 06:00–02:00; Thursday: 06:00–02:00; Friday: 06:00–02:00; Saturday: 06:00–02:00; Sunday: 08:00–23:00. Check the venue's own site before a special trip — holiday and seasonal hours often differ.

Where is Cafe Scotch?

The address is Speckbachergasse 53, 1160 Wien, in Ottakring (Vienna's 16th district).

What should I order at Cafe Scotch, and how long can I stay?

The classic order is a Melange — espresso with steamed milk and foam, Vienna's cousin of the cappuccino — which arrives with a glass of water, often refilled without asking. In a traditional Viennese coffee house nobody hurries you: one coffee buys you hours and the house newspapers. When you want the bill, say "Zahlen, bitte" and pay at the table.
